Format of the IFSC Code JAKA0GURUJI
This is the format of the IFSC Code for banks, including Jammu And Kashmir Bank Limited, follows an 11-character structure:
AAAA0CCCCCC
Here's the explanation:
- First 4 characters (AAAA): This is the bank code. For Jammu And Kashmir Bank Limited, these characters are the bank's short identifier.
- 5th character (0): This stays zero till there is any future use.
- Last 6 characters (CCCCCC): These are specific branch code assigned to branches such as Shastri Market Amritsar in Amritsar.
For example, the IFSC Code JAKA0GURUJI of Jammu And Kashmir Bank Limited for the Shastri Market Amritsar branch includes these elements, identifying the bank and the branch location in Amritsar and Punjab accurately.

How to Use IFSC Code JAKA0GURUJI for Online Transfers?
Once you have the IFSC Code JAKA0GURUJI for the Shastri Market Amritsar branch of Jammu And Kashmir Bank Limited in Amritsar, you can start with your fund transfers using any digital method:
NEFT
Add beneficiary details including the name, account number, and IFSC Code JAKA0GURUJI. Transfers are processed in batches. Suitable for personal and business payments.
RTGS
Used for payments above ₹2 lakh. Real-time settlement using the IFSC Code of the recipient branch.
IMPS
Instant 24×7 transfers. You need the recipient's account details and Jammu And Kashmir Bank Limited IFSC Code JAKA0GURUJI.
Whatever method you choose, the accuracy of the IFSC Code is highly important. If there is any mistake in entering the IFSC Code for Jammu And Kashmir Bank Limited Shastri Market Amritsar in Amritsar, it can result in delayed or failed transactions.
